The umbrella body for domestic airlines in the country, Airline Operators of Nigeria has informed Nigerians that the sector is currently undergoing a major crisis of acute scarcity of Jet A1.

The management of Ibom Air has also alerted its customers of impending flight cancellations due to the scarcity of aviation fuel.

The airline revealed that the current crisis has greatly impacted its operations which might subsequently lead to the cancellation of some flights.

Ibom Air announced the development on Friday in a statement signed by its General Manager, Marketing and Communication, Aniekan Essienette.

The statement reads in part: “While this situation is unprecedented and disruptive to our value proposition, we assure you that it is as distressing to us as it is to you.

“As Ibom Air, we will continue to do everything in our power to operate our flight schedule as close to 100% as possible while looking forward to normalcy being restored at the earliest.

“Thank you for your patience and understanding.”

AON’s spokesperson, Prof. Obiora Okonkwo, in a statement titled ‘PUBLIC NOTIFICATION ON ACUTE SHORTAGE OF AVIATION FUEL AND FLIGHT DISRUPTIONS’, said, “This is a foreseen but unintended consequence of the aviation fuel scarcity in the country.

“We, therefore, plead for the understanding of the travelling public to bear with our members as efforts are currently being made to address the development and restore normal flight operations.”
